Revision & improvement of structural cabling in the building of the Faculty of Music, Janáček Academy of Music and Performing Arts
Špičák, Jan ; Novotný, Vít (referee) ; Sedlák, Petr (advisor)
The objective of this bachelor’s thesis is to perform an analysis of structural cabling in the building of the Faculty of Music, Janáček Academy of Music and Performing Arts, and to propose an improvement of mentioned cabling system to achieve current industry standards of stability & reliability. Both horizontal cabling routes and physical network topology are taken into account; network hardware recommendation with its setting is also included, although mentioned newly purchased equipment is not strictly required. In the conclusion, the thesis deals with an economic evaluation of the proposed solution as a major decision-making factor for the chosen public institution.
